Douglas S. Lisdahl

March 22, 1960 — September 20, 2023

Douglas Scott Lisdahl (63), lifelong Superior resident, passed away unexpectedly on Wednesday, September 20, 2023, at Essentia Health – St. Mary’s Medical Center, in Duluth, MN. He was born to Donald Lisdahl, Sr. and Nancy (Nault) Lisdahl on March 22, 1960 in Duluth, MN.

He joined the Marine Corps in 1978 and graduated honor man of his platoon. He went to Camp Pendleton for duty as an 0811 artillery member at 2nd Battalion, 3rd Marine Division.

Doug was known as an avid sports and outdoorsman. He enjoyed bowling, golfing, fishing, and hunting. Taking his boat on the Nemadji River fishing or riding his 4-wheeler were his most recent hobbies. He also loved ice fishing and traveling up to Lake of the Woods multiple times a year. Doug loved watching sports. He was a lifelong Vikings and Brewers fan. He also enjoyed NASCAR. He loved spending time with his family. He was an amazing cook, especially when it came to grilling. He was a much-loved son, brother, father, grandfather, uncle, and friend to many.

Among various employments, he also worked as a bartender in several establishments in Superior, developing many friendships along the way. Doug enjoyed socializing with those he met and will be missed by many.

Doug is survived by his mother Nancy; three girls Jamie (Kyle) Bates, Ashley (Brad) Ford, and Jessica Lisdahl (Jeff Goettl); grandchildren Carter, Zander, Stevie, Abby, and Makaylin; siblings Donald Lisdahl Jr., Dale (Vicki) Lisdahl, Darrell (Laura) Lisdahl, Vicki (Jeff) Olson, Brian Lisdahl, and Jennifer (Shawn) Christianson; mother-in-law Nancy Holt and family; and many nieces, nephews and cousins.

He was preceded in death by his grandparents and father, Donald Lisdahl, Sr.

Doug’s girls would like to thank Dr. Soni and the Cardiology team for working so hard to try to save their Dad’s life. Also, thank you to family and friends who have supported them through this difficult time.

Visitation will be held from 10:00 AM, Saturday, September 30, 2023, at the Downs-LeSage Funeral Home, 1304 Hammond Avenue in Superior and will continue until the 11:00 AM Memorial Service with Rev. Fr. Andrew Ricci as celebrant.

Burial will be at Nemadji Cemetery in Superior. Military honors will be accorded by Richard I. Bong American Legion Post #435 Honor Guard.
